Match the definition or example with the correct term
MrMuchimi
Secede: the way in which Singapore became an independent nation

Insurgency: an uprising or rebellion

Regime: a term for a government that ruled a country

Junta: a military group that rules a country by force

Decolonization: the process through which a colony becomes independent
